DU clarifys VC's statement on DUCSU elections, cooperation sought

 
 
DU Correspondent 

A  discussion meeting was held at TSC Auditorium on the occasion of Dhaka University Black Day on Saturday. 
 
 On the way out of the event, journalists asked the Vice-Chancellor of the university, Professor Dr. Niaz Ahmed Khan, about the DUCSU elections. The Vice-Chancellor gave a clear statement on this issue but some media outlets distorted his statement. In order to clear the confusion in the public mind, the Vice-Chancellor's statement on this issue is reproduced in full:

Dhaka University Vice Chancellor Professor Dr. Niaz Ahmed Khan said, the DUCSU event is challenging in any way. We are constantly trying to create a good environment for everyone and move forward. We are constantly working. Last night, I sat with everyone including the Election Commission, senior management team, and the hall provost was also present. We are constantly working to solve the problems. We are trying to address the concerns that have come up one by one. A perfect environment is a relative issue. It is ongoing. We have been talking to everyone for nine to ten months and we have all taken to the field together. Problems are coming, we are trying to solve them. We are optimistic about the behavior of the student organizations. 
 
Despite their many differences and disagreements, they are participating in DUCSU in a big way. Joy and enthusiasm have spread among the general students. This is our great strength. This is not a matter of the Dhaka University administration or any single group alone. As long as everyone holds my hand in this event, I will stay on the field. Where you let go of my hand, I will clearly call you and tell you that I am being tied up in this place. This is a national responsibility. Although this is a program of Dhaka University, the entire nation is looking at us. 
 
This is our gratitude. This responsibility is not a personal responsibility. It is a collective responsibility. We have taken the field in view of the widespread interest and demands of the students. We will inform you about the initiatives we are taking to maintain a fairly good environment in the form of updates every three to four days. At this moment, we know that journalists need a lot of information. You will be informed regularly. We will work as the Election Commission guides us. We are now basically working under the Election Commission. They are being given maximum cooperation from the administration. You can ask them any kind of question. My words are clear, we have come this far by holding more than 70 meetings and discussions with all the stakeholders. As long as everyone is with me, this process will continue. When you let go, I will call everyone and let you know at what stage we are.

In this situation, the administration has requested everyone to cooperate in maintaining a healthy educational environment at the university.
